logo

Output 38388750863fe186e0e3cfb7a1c545b78f1e4199fbb17eaf40041e412bebe4fc:2

value
868908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84b116e4a972c60a2fc0112d661c580f3fab25c OP_EQUAL
address
3JVUBfPzsrEvUwebFKgFVrTwNEwKavCQgy
transaction
38388750863fe186e0e3cfb7a1c545b78f1e4199fbb17eaf40041e412bebe4fc